Why Puzzles for Toddlers Are Educational: There are several skills which can be improved through the use of educational toys like puzzles. One skill tots are working on when completing Melissa & Doug jigsaws is matching. They put the matching pictures on the board so little ones can complete them without adult help and enjoy these toddler toys. Also, hand-eye coordination is improved, as little ones have to watch very closely to be able to make their hand put the pieces in the appropriate places. Fine motor skills are also enhanced with jigsaws. Kids have to twist their hands in different motions in order to make the pieces fit into the corresponding holes. Cognitive skills are also improved using the different jigsaws. With each jigsaw, parents and caregivers can take learning a step further than the pictures alone. After tots learn what each item on the jigsaw is, parents and caregivers can help their little ones by teaching them what the colors are on the jigsaw items, what each item does or how they work, who uses each item, and pointing out the real thing that matches their jigsaw pictures. For shape jigsaws, caregivers can talk about things in their environment that match the shapes on the jigsaw.
